Tensions between protesters and security forces escalated on Tuesday in Basra and Samawa, Iraq, as hundreds of protesters burned tires and barricaded roads leading to government offices. Anti-government protests have been increasing since October, with at least two confirmed killed on Sunday by Iraqi security forces.
